> > > Nice job of including relevant details, by the way. Unfortunately I'm
> > > puzzled too. Your SectionName is a "string" type, so it should
> > > be placed in the index as-is. Be a bit cautious about looking at
> > > returned results (as I see in one of your xml files) because the
> returned
> > > values are the verbatim, stored field NOT what's tokenized, and the
> > > tokenized data is what's searched..
> > >
> > > That said, you SectionName should not be tokenized at all because
> > > it's a string type. Take a look at the admin page, "schema browser" and
> > > see what values for "SectionName" look (these will be the tokenized
> > > values". They should be exactly
> > > Programas_Name, complete with underscore, case changes, etc. Is that
> > > the case?
> > >
> > > Another place that might help is the admin/analysis page. Check the
> debug
> > > boxes and input your steps and it'll show you what the transformations
> > > are applied. But a quick look leaves me completely baffled.
